The rising frequency and severity of wildfires are expected to drive the growth of the wildfire defense system market. Wildfire severity refers to the extent of environmental damage caused by a wildfire, including its effects on vegetation, soil, and ecosystems. The increase in wildfire events is largely driven by climate change, with higher temperatures, prolonged droughts, and shifting weather patterns creating drier landscapes and more extreme fire conditions. Wildfire defense systems help protect properties proactively by establishing defensible spaces and using fire-resistant materials to reduce ignition risks during wildfires. For instance, in August 2024, the National Interagency Fire Center (NIFC), a US-based government organization, reported over 28,000 wildfire incidents in 2024, burning approximately 4.5 million acres. Although the number of fires was about half that of 2023, the total area burned increased, highlighting the rise in large, harder-to-control wildfires. Therefore, the growing frequency and intensity of wildfires are driving demand for wildfire defense systems.
Leading companies in the wildfire defense system market are investing in technological innovations powered by artificial intelligence to improve early detection, enable real-time monitoring, and facilitate rapid response for effectively containing and mitigating wildfire spread. Artificial intelligence-powered systems refer to technologies designed to detect, monitor, and control wildfire boundaries to prevent expansion. For instance, in December 2024, FireDome Ltd., an Israel-based wildfire defense company, launched an AI-powered wildfire perimeter defense system. FireDome’s system uses AI-driven cameras to identify ember-caused spot fires at an early stage and deploys fire retardant capsules to form protective barriers around properties. This technology enhances early detection and rapid response, operates autonomously without dependence on local utilities, and ensures continuous protection even in remote locations. Its main goal is to stop wildfires from spreading to properties, thereby reducing economic and environmental damage.
In September 2023, Bridger Aerospace, a US-based provider of aerial firefighting, wildfire detection, and data analytics services, acquired Ignis Technologies for $3 million. This acquisition allows Bridger Aerospace to enhance its technological capabilities by incorporating Ignis Technologies’ advanced software solutions, improving wildfire management and firefighting effectiveness through better data analytics and decision-support tools. Ignis Technologies is a US-based company specializing in wildfire risk assessment software and data analytics platforms.

Tariffs have introduced both challenges and opportunities in the wildfire defense system market by impacting the cost and availability of key components such as fire retardants, advanced sensors, and IoT devices predominantly sourced from global suppliers. Increased tariffs have raised production costs and disrupted supply chains, especially affecting segments like fire retardant chemicals and advanced monitoring equipment, with significant impact on regions reliant on imports such as North America and Europe. However, tariffs have also encouraged local manufacturing and innovation within these regions, fostering the development of cost-effective, domestically produced wildfire defense technologies, thereby potentially boosting regional market resilience and self-sufficiency.

A wildfire defense system is a coordinated network of technologies, equipment, and procedures designed to detect, prevent, and control the spread of wildfires through automated actions, real-time data analysis, and strategic deployment of resources. It aims to protect residential, commercial, and forested areas by providing early warning alerts, supporting evacuation efforts, and triggering fire suppression measures to minimize damage and improve safety.
The primary product types in wildfire defense systems include automated sprinkler systems, fire retardants, fire-resistant materials, advanced monitoring and detection systems, and others. Automated sprinkler systems activate upon detecting heat or smoke, spraying water to control or extinguish wildfires. The technology involved encompasses Internet of Things (IoT)-enabled solutions, artificial intelligence (AI) and machine learning applications, drone-based systems, mobile apps, and cloud-based platforms. Fire detection components include optical sensors, heat sensors, smoke detectors, thermal imaging cameras, and integrated systems connected with fire management services such as water-based, foam-based, chemical suppression, aerosol suppression, and hybrid systems. These solutions serve end users including homeowners, commercial property owners, government agencies, forest and wildlife management organizations, and others.
